What Is Spinal Misalignment
Your spine is built to stack neatly like blocks. When one of these “blocks” shifts even a little, it can irritate nerves, strain muscles, and change the way you move. This is called misalignment. It doesn’t always start with a big injury. Sometimes it happens slowly from poor posture, long hours on a phone, or even sleeping in an odd position.
How Misalignment Leads to Neck and Back Pain
When your spine shifts, the surrounding muscles have to work harder to keep everything stable. Over time, they tighten, get sore, and cause stiffness. Misalignment also puts pressure on nerves that run from your neck all the way down your back. This pressure can cause burning, tingling, or shooting pain. Even headaches and ringing in the ears can come from irritated neck nerves. Because the spine works as one big system, a small issue in your neck can affect your shoulders and back too.
Top 5 Signs Your Neck Pain Needs Professional Treatment
1. Constant Stiffness That Never Fully Goes Away
If your neck feels stuck every morning or the stiffness returns again and again, your spine might not be moving the way it should. This usually points to misalignment, and it won’t fix itself by waiting it out.
2. Headaches That Start at the Base of the Skull
Many people don’t realize headaches can begin in the neck. When the top vertebrae are misaligned, nerves and muscles become irritated. This irritation sends pain upward into the head and face.
3. Ringing in the Ears or Dizziness
This one surprises people, especially teens and adults who spend hours on phones and gaming. Misalignment in the upper neck can disrupt nerve signals and blood flow. This may trigger ringing, buzzing, or brief dizzy spells.
4. Tingling or Numbness in the Arms or Fingers
Nerves that control the arms exit the spine through the neck. When the neck is misaligned, those nerves get compressed. This causes numbness, tingling, or a “pins and needles” feeling.
5. A Reduced Range of Motion
If turning your head while backing up the car suddenly becomes a challenge, something isn’t right. A loss of movement is one of the clearest warning signs your body needs help.
